Huge congratulations go out to former Access to HE learner and newly-qualified nurse Melissa Copestake, who has been recognised with a University Hospitals of North Midlands NHS Trust Hero award for her role in helping a vulnerable member of the public in distress whilst off-duty.

Melissa worked alongside a fellow health professional and neighbour to assist the man and get him the help he needed from emergency services.

Not only did Melissa make the 999 call to emergency services, but completed a handover to the ambulance crew on their arrival, who immediately commenced physical observations and emergency assessment. Melissa has been praised for her responsive reaction and demonstrating exemplary compassion and respect for the patient.

Tracy Bullock, Chief Executive, said: “Melissa is a newly-qualified nurse and has, as might be expected, faced many challenges as she has transitioned into the role in a very busy acute care environment. It is very commendable that Melissa had the confidence and competence to provide emergency care in this situation.”
